What is an ebook & how does it work & how do I know I can make it work on my computer?
An ebook is simply a quick and easy way to read books on your computer, and you can also print them out and read them in your hands if you desire. The benefits to an ebook are that you can INSTANTLY access the information you want instead of waiting for a book to come in the mail. Plus, you save money because you don’t have to pay S&H or anything like that. And you never have to worry about the product being lost in the mail. The term “ebook” just means “electronic book” and it’s simply a .pdf file that you read on your computer.
